Understanding SEO: A Brief Overview
SEO refers to the process of optimizing a website to improve its ranking on search engine results pages (SERPs). This involves a combination of on-page and off-page techniques, including keyword research, content creation, link building, and technical optimizations. The goal is to increase the quantity and quality of traffic to a website through organic search results. Given that over 90% of online experiences begin with a search engine, the importance of effective SEO cannot be overstated.
The Role of Keywords in SEO
Keyword research remains a foundational aspect of SEO. Businesses must identify the terms and phrases that potential customers are using to search for their products or services. Observational data indicates that many successful companies utilize tools such as Google Keyword Planner, SEMrush, and Ahrefs to uncover high-volume keywords with low competition. These tools allow marketers to tailor their content strategy to align with user intent.
In practice, companies often focus on long-tail keywords—phrases that are more specific and less competitive. For example, instead of targeting a broad term like "shoes," a company might optimize for "best running shoes for flat feet." This strategy not only helps in ranking higher but also attracts a more targeted audience, increasing the likelihood of conversion.
Content Creation: Quality Over Quantity
The adage "content is king" holds true in the realm of SEO. Observations reveal that businesses prioritizing high-quality, informative content tend to perform better in search rankings. This includes blog posts, articles, infographics, videos, and podcasts that provide value to the audience. Google’s algorithms favor content that is relevant, engaging, and regularly updated.
A study conducted by HubSpot found that companies that blog receive 97% more links to their websites. This highlights the importance of content marketing as a means to enhance SEO. Furthermore, businesses are increasingly adopting a user-centric approach, focusing on creating content that answers specific questions or solves problems for their target audience. This not only improves search visibility but also fosters trust and loyalty among consumers.
Technical SEO: The Backbone of Optimization
While content is crucial, technical SEO forms the backbone of any successful SEO strategy. Observations from various industry reports indicate that factors such as site speed, mobile-friendliness, and secure connections (HTTPS) significantly impact search rankings. Google has made it clear that user experience is a key ranking factor, prompting businesses to invest in optimizing their websites for speed and usability.
Moreover, the rise of mobile search has led to an increased emphasis on responsive design. Websites that adapt seamlessly to different screen sizes not only enhance user experience but also improve search visibility. Tools like Google’s PageSpeed Insights and Mobile-Friendly Test are frequently used by businesses to assess and improve their technical SEO.
The Importance of Link Building
Link building remains a vital aspect of SEO, as it signals credibility and authority to search engines. Observations show that successful businesses engage in both internal and external link building strategies. Internal linking helps distribute page authority throughout a website, while external links from reputable sources enhance a site's trustworthiness.
Many companies are leveraging guest blogging, partnerships, and influencer collaborations to acquire high-quality backlinks. For instance, a company might write a guest post for a popular industry blog, including a link back to their own site. This not only drives traffic but also improves domain authority, leading to better search rankings.
The Rise of Local SEO
As more consumers turn to online searches for local businesses, local SEO has gained prominence. Observational data indicates that businesses optimizing for local search terms, such as "coffee shops near me," experience higher foot traffic and increased online engagement. This involves creating and optimizing Google My Business listings, acquiring local backlinks, and ensuring consistent NAP (Name, Address, Phone Number) information across online directories.
Local SEO is particularly beneficial for small businesses aiming to compete with larger corporations. By focusing on their local community, these businesses can attract customers who are searching for services in their vicinity, thereby increasing their chances of conversion.
The Impact of Social Media on SEO
While social media may not directly influence SEO rankings, its role in driving traffic and engagement cannot be ignored. Observational research indicates that businesses leveraging social media platforms to share their content experience higher levels of visibility and engagement. Social signals, such as likes, shares, and comments, can indirectly impact SEO by increasing brand awareness and driving traffic to a website.
Companies are increasingly using plat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n to promote their content and engage with their audience. This not only enhances their online presence but also fosters a sense of community around their brand.
Challenges in SEO
Despite the myriad opportunities that SEO presents, businesses face several challenges in their optimization efforts. The constant changes in search engine algorithms can make it difficult for companies to maintain their rankings. Observational data suggests that businesses must stay informed about algorithm updates and adapt their strategies accordingly.
Additionally, the competitive nature of SEO means that businesses must continually refine their tactics to stay ahead. This includes ongoing keyword research, content updates, and technical optimizations. Many companies are investing in SEO tools and analytics to monitor their performance and identify areas for improvement.
